From 73b5a72f6fbe59b8cce4e3e36a20dfb3f021faa0 Mon Sep 17 00:00:00 2001 From: Mykhailo Nikiforov Date: Sat, 11 May 2024 21:32:23 +0300 Subject: [PATCH] feat: update how symlinks are created --- config/src/lazygit/config.yml | 2 +- config/src/lazygit/state.yml | 2 +- config/src/nvim/init.lua | 7 +++++++ config/src/nvim/lazy-lock.json | 2 +- config/src/nvim/lazyvim.json | 2 +- 5 files changed, 11 insertions(+), 4 deletions(-) diff --git a/config/src/lazygit/config.yml b/config/src/lazygit/config.yml index dc10f6f..0566b1c 120000 --- a/config/src/lazygit/config.yml +++ b/config/src/lazygit/config.yml @@ -1 +1 @@ -/usr/local/etc/xaked-nvim-lazygit-config.yml \ No newline at end of file +/tmp/lazyvim-lazygit/config.yml \ No newline at end of file diff --git a/config/src/lazygit/state.yml b/config/src/lazygit/state.yml index 293c70c..62bcf51 120000 --- a/config/src/lazygit/state.yml +++ b/config/src/lazygit/state.yml @@ -1 +1 @@ -/usr/local/etc/xaked-nvim-lazygit-state.yml \ No newline at end of file +/tmp/lazyvim-lazygit/state.yml \ No newline at end of file diff --git a/config/src/nvim/init.lua b/config/src/nvim/init.lua index 55b8979..5f55379 100644 --- a/config/src/nvim/init.lua +++ b/config/src/nvim/init.lua @@ -1 +1,8 @@ +-- Configure symlinks needed by LazyVim +vim.fn.system({ "mkdir", "-p", os.getenv("HOME") .. "/.config/lazyvim/nvim" }) +vim.fn.system({ "mkdir", "-p", os.getenv("HOME") .. "/.config/lazyvim/lazygit" }) +vim.fn.system({ "ln", "-sfT", os.getenv("HOME") .. "/.config/lazyvim/nvim", "/tmp/lazyvim-nvim" }) +vim.fn.system({ "ln", "-sfT", os.getenv("HOME") .. "/.config/lazyvim/lazygit", "/tmp/lazyvim-lazygit" }) + +-- Load lazyvim require("config.lazy") diff --git a/config/src/nvim/lazy-lock.json b/config/src/nvim/lazy-lock.json index 51440b9..005bf03 120000 --- a/config/src/nvim/lazy-lock.json +++ b/config/src/nvim/lazy-lock.json @@ -1 +1 @@ -/usr/local/etc/xaked-nvim-lazy-lock.json \ No newline at end of file +/tmp/lazyvim-nvim/lazy-lock.json \ No newline at end of file diff --git a/config/src/nvim/lazyvim.json b/config/src/nvim/lazyvim.json index 64f97c4..454fed1 120000 --- a/config/src/nvim/lazyvim.json +++ b/config/src/nvim/lazyvim.json @@ -1 +1 @@ -/usr/local/etc/xaked-nvim-lazyvim.json \ No newline at end of file +/tmp/lazyvim-nvim/lazyvim.json \ No newline at end of file